Quince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:QNCX – Free Report) shares are going to reverse split before the market opens on Tuesday, June 30th. The 1-20 reverse split was announced on Friday, June 26th. The number of shares owned by shareholders will be adjusted after the closing bell on Monday, June 29th.

Quince Therapeutics Company Profile
Quince Therapeutics, Inc, a biopharmaceutical company, focuses on acquiring, developing, and commercializing therapeutics for patients with debilitating and rare diseases. The company's lead asset candidature comprises EryDex for the treatment of rare pediatric neurodegenerative disease, including A-T, an inherited autosomal recessive neurodegenerative and immunodeficiency disorder caused by mutations in ATM gene. Its AIDE technology platform, a drug/device combination platform that uses an automated process to encapsulate a drug into a patient's own red blood cells, as well as consists of an automated equipment the RCL, a sterile single-use consumable treatment kit comprising EryKit, Syringe Kit, drugs, and process solutions.
